Is U4GM Safe to Order From?
U4GM sells through sellers, which means account safety gets decided listing by listing instead of by one in-house roster working to one rulebook. Most division work on these titles happens on your own login, and that handover carries the whole exposure. Nothing sold on this site makes a boosted session invisible to Riot or Blizzard; what actually varies between shops is how carefully the person on the other end behaves, and on a platform like this one that person is a different human every order.
What we can report is conduct over five paid runs, closed out on July 17, 2026: five logins returned, zero penalties, zero locked accounts, zero disputes opened. Five is a clean count and a short one, and we will not stretch it into a promise covering a catalogue of nine games. Across the network we hold 304 paid orders on the books, and that pile is what gives a 30-minute pickup any meaning at all.
Read the rating spread before you spend. 95% of those 30,805 ratings land on five stars, one percent each at four, three and two, then 2% parked at the bottom. A curve that hollow in the middle usually means the routine orders go through without drama while the failures shout. Your own habits close the rest of the distance: two-factor on the email behind the game account, hand over only what the seller actually asks for, and reset the login yourself the moment the work is confirmed.

What It Costs
Billing runs per division and it shifts by title. Wild Rift opens the cheapest door at $10, $11 covers Valorant, Marvel Rivals, Apex Legends, Overwatch and TFT, Fortnite and LoL sit at $12, and GTA 6 tops the ladder at $13. That is a tight band by category standards - three dollars between the cheapest game and the dearest, where plenty of shops swing further than that inside a single title. Nothing in our data points to a membership fee or signup cost stacked on top.
The shape of the bill deserves as much thought as its opening number. Buying divisions in a block suits a climb you have already mapped and gets awkward when you have no idea where you will stop. Eloboss bills by the win at $5 and up, which turns one strong evening into a smaller invoice instead of a block you already paid for. For a long haul on GTA 6 or Fortnite, U4GM's numbers hold their own.

Help and Contact
Almost all of the conversation happens in the order chat with whoever took your listing, and across five runs nobody left a question hanging long enough that we had to ask twice. Buyers add a channel we never needed: the Trustpilot review on this page singles out the Discord for being genuinely helpful, which is a fair signal about where the staffed attention actually sits.
Posted hours are absent from our data, so plan around a marketplace rhythm rather than a help desk on shift. That same buyer warns about ordering at midnight and waiting for a trader to come online - an accurate description of how any site with independent sellers behaves after dark. Our 30-minute average smooths over exactly that swing, so a late-night order can reasonably run longer than the figure suggests.
